Weerbarstige Wifi (op Latitude)
Een weerbarstige wifi kaar op een Dell Latitude E6500 geraakte vroeger niet in werking op Linux, en met een nieuwe installatie van OpenSUSE 13.1 en wat extra inspanning blijkt het toch niet zo’n onoverkomelijk probleem.
Uit de informatie over de hardware die het systeem ons op de commandolijn verschaft met
hwinfo
leren we: (uittreksel)
“Wireless 1510 Wireless-N WLAN Mini-Card”
meer bepaald:
Device: pci 0x432b "BCM4322 802.11a/b/g/n Wireless LAN Controller"
Volgens de draadloze netwerkgids op opensuse-guide.org/wlan.php zouden we een verkeerde conclusie trekken:
The Linux kernel comes with the brcm80211 driver by default.
…
If you experience problems with the above driver, and you have one of the following chipsets: bcm4312, bcm4313, bcm4321, bcm4322, bcm43224, bcm43225, bcm43227, bcm43228, you may want to try installing the proprietary broadcom-wl driver (package: broadcom-wl) available in the Packman software repository.
Daar zit onze bcm4322 tussen, maar het installeren via Yast, zoek broadcom-wl, leverde ons nog geen werkende wifi op.
Dan de b43-firmware geprobeerd en de b43-fwcutter enz. In Yast staan nu aan:
- b43-firmware
- b43-fwcutter
- b43legacy-firmware
- broadcom-wl
- broadcom-wl-kmp-default
Ik geef ze allemaal mee omdat ik niet exact weet wat invloed heeft gehad waarop.
Op de commandolijn als root:
install_bcm43xx_firmware
installeerde de bcm43 firmware.
Daarna in network manager (onder icoon vaste netwerkverbinding): “WLan interface” unavailable
en ook:
v Enable networking
0 Enable wireless.
Enable Wireless aangevinkt.
Add Network Connection .. New Wireless Connection …
Een beetje spelen met de schuif-en drukknopjes aan de rechterzijkant van de laptop is nodig; ik moet blijkbaar de bluetooth schuifschakelaar opzetten om de wifi aktief te krijgen, maar nu werkt het tenminste.
(hieronder nog de volledig output van de bcm43 installatie opdract)
(meer…)